AI客服的深度学习算法优化策略

在当今这个信息爆炸的时代,人工智能已经深入到我们生活的方方面面。其中,AI客服作为人工智能的一个重要应用领域,以其高效、便捷、智能的特点,受到了越来越多企业的青睐。然而,随着用户需求的日益多样化,如何提高AI客服的准确率和响应速度,成为了业界关注的焦点。本文将探讨AI客服的深度学习算法优化策略,以期为相关领域的研究提供借鉴。

一、AI客服的发展历程

AI客服的发展历程可以追溯到上世纪90年代。当时,随着互联网的兴起,企业开始尝试利用技术手段提高客户服务质量。早期的AI客服主要采用基于规则的方法,通过预设的规则库来回答用户的问题。然而,这种方法的局限性较大,难以应对复杂多变的问题。

2000年以后,随着自然语言处理技术的快速发展,AI客服逐渐转向基于统计的方法。这种方法通过大量语料库的训练,使AI客服能够识别用户意图,并给出相应的回答。然而,统计方法在处理长文本和复杂语义时,仍存在一定的困难。

近年来,深度学习技术的兴起为AI客服带来了新的突破。深度学习算法能够自动从大量数据中提取特征,并建立复杂的模型,从而提高AI客服的准确率和响应速度。

二、AI客服深度学习算法优化策略

  1. 数据预处理

数据预处理是深度学习算法优化的重要环节。在AI客服领域,数据预处理主要包括以下步骤:

(1)数据清洗:去除噪声数据、重复数据和异常数据,提高数据质量。

(2)数据标注:对数据进行人工标注,为深度学习算法提供训练样本。

(3)数据增强:通过数据变换、数据压缩等方法,增加训练样本的多样性。


  1. 模型选择

选择合适的深度学习模型对于AI客服的性能至关重要。以下是一些常见的模型:

(1)循环神经网络(RNN):适用于处理序列数据,如文本、语音等。

(2)卷积神经网络(CNN):适用于处理图像、语音等数据。

(3)长短期记忆网络(LSTM):结合了RNN和CNN的优点,适用于处理长文本和复杂语义。

(4)注意力机制:通过调整模型对输入数据的关注程度,提高模型对关键信息的提取能力。


  1. 超参数调整

深度学习模型中的超参数对模型性能有重要影响。以下是一些常见的超参数:

(1)学习率:控制模型更新参数的速度。

(2)批大小:每次训练所使用的样本数量。

(3)迭代次数:模型训练的次数。

(4)正则化参数:防止模型过拟合。

通过调整这些超参数,可以使模型在训练过程中更好地收敛,提高AI客服的性能。


  1. 模型融合

在AI客服领域,模型融合是一种常见的优化策略。通过将多个模型的结果进行整合,可以进一步提高AI客服的准确率和鲁棒性。以下是一些常见的模型融合方法:

(1)加权平均法:将多个模型的预测结果进行加权平均。

(2)投票法:选择多个模型中预测正确的结果。

(3)集成学习:将多个模型作为子模型,通过集成学习算法进行整合。


  1. 评估与优化

在AI客服的训练过程中,评估与优化是一个持续的过程。以下是一些常见的评估方法:

(1)准确率:模型预测正确的样本占总样本的比例。

(2)召回率:模型预测正确的样本占实际正样本的比例。

(3)F1值:准确率和召回率的调和平均值。

通过对AI客服进行评估,可以发现模型的不足之处,并针对性地进行优化。

三、结语

AI客服的深度学习算法优化策略对于提高客户服务质量具有重要意义。通过数据预处理、模型选择、超参数调整、模型融合和评估与优化等策略,可以使AI客服在准确率和响应速度方面取得显著提升。随着深度学习技术的不断发展,相信AI客服将在未来发挥更加重要的作用。

猜你喜欢:AI语音开发套件